Output 3c64b57f647a703a6a53021a8b15a29525af0b31b15c65c2819ad97e1b83734e:0

value
17400493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b6746e1fecc27fb31c9818ae5211bf76a987269 OP_EQUAL
address
M8wTPLuzg9t9f4o2SRBMjM6KohY44XggcH
transaction
3c64b57f647a703a6a53021a8b15a29525af0b31b15c65c2819ad97e1b83734e
spent
true